Transaction 015e8397079cd9cee5aeba44eb20ebe9810664284e9c42c15029bbcec789e3e1

3 Input
2 Outputs
  • 015e8397079cd9cee5aeba44eb20ebe9810664284e9c42c15029bbcec789e3e1:0
  • value  12684221
    address  bc1q29mngds6lw7grjwtgxrw2dnvxdg6y5f5hfylku
  • 015e8397079cd9cee5aeba44eb20ebe9810664284e9c42c15029bbcec789e3e1:1
  • value  49979898
    address  32sw8iVupfVSLg1SSPBxsJjH9rgbsTKSYd